ABOUT THIS GAME

Legendary Toaplan Shooter Returns with Brutal Intensity

Truxton 2 brings the legendary shoot 'em up series back with even more punishing difficulty than its predecessor. This vertically scrolling shooter from Toaplan stands as one of the developer's most challenging creations, designed to test even the most hardened shmup veterans. The sequel maintains the series' reputation for relentless action while adding modern conveniences that make the brutal experience slightly more approachable.

Three Weapon Systems Define Combat Strategy

Combat revolves around three distinct weapon types that drastically change your approach. The blue search laser automatically tracks enemies, making it perfect for dealing with swarms of smaller threats. Red napalm bombs deliver devastating area damage against tough opponents and boss encounters. The green normal shot becomes a wide-range weapon with power-ups, offering crowd control capabilities. Switching between these systems becomes crucial as enemy patterns shift and intensify.

Two-Player Cooperative Mayhem

Co-op mode lets two players pilot HyperFighters simultaneously through the campaign's most demanding sections. The shared screen action doubles the firepower while creating new tactical possibilities - one player can focus on enemy elimination while the other handles power-up collection and positioning. Boss encounters become elaborate dances of coordination as both players work to identify attack patterns and safe zones.

Modern Features Soften the Hardcore Edge

Quality-of-life improvements make this notoriously difficult shooter more accessible without compromising its core challenge. Rewind functionality lets you roll back 10-18 minutes of gameplay, while quick save slots mapped to F1-F10 provide strategic checkpoints. A Very Easy mode offers newcomers a gentler introduction, though even this setting demands precise timing and pattern recognition. Auto-fire assists reduce finger fatigue during extended sessions.

Visual Spectacle Meets Melodic Soundtrack

Pixel art graphics showcase intricate enemy designs and atmospheric backgrounds that create a sense of cosmic dread. Boss encounters feature elaborate mechanical monstrosities that fill the screen with complex attack patterns. Masahiro Yuge's soundtrack complements the action with melodic compositions that maintain energy without overwhelming the intense gameplay. The audio-visual presentation holds up remarkably well, creating a cohesive aesthetic that enhances the shooting action.

Practice Mode and Leaderboard Competition

The customizable practice mode lets you drill specific sections, adjust difficulty parameters, and experiment with weapon combinations without committing to full runs. Online leaderboards track performance across different categories - Single Credit runs for purists, No Assist challenges for veterans, and Assisted plays for those using modern conveniences. Replay capture lets you save and share your best moments or analyze failed attempts.

Technical Excellence for Modern Systems

PC optimization delivers minimal input lag through same-frame processing of emulation, input, and rendering. Display options include pixel-perfect scaling and full-screen modes, with 90-degree rotation support for vertical monitor setups. The technical foundation ensures responsive controls essential for navigating dense bullet patterns and executing precise movements during the most demanding sequences.
